Removing an Existing Driveway and Repaving It - Step 1: Our professionals will remove your existing asphalt.
- Step 2: We will inspect the sub-base for soft spots or other problems. If any soft spots are detected, we will excavate, as necessary.
- Step 3: We will rebuild the foundation using new gravel, grading it to create drainage away from the house, and compacting it with a large roller with vibrating drums.
- Step 4: At a later date (once the sub-base is solid), we will pave the driveway. A mechanical asphalt spreader is used to lay a Highway Mix asphalt. A vibrating roller is used once again to compact the asphalt, and in 4 to 5 days, your driveway can be driven on.

Please contact us for an estimate.  > Top of Page Resurfacing a Driveway - Step 1: We will power clean the surface of your existing driveway.
- Step 2: We will apply asphalt glue to the pavement which will aid in bonding once the area is resurfaced.
- Step 3: We will level out any low spots in the pavement, as required, for a smoother surface.
- Step 4: We will resurface the pavement with up to 2" of asphalt and proof roll to proper slopes.
